Output 667ac55b54482f00ab9fdbb0e8b4ffa332937d0f604a765624d7126c89299c0b:0

value
2971689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8e5ce0a7332283c1073325cf91219c524160a9 OP_EQUAL
address
3EWD4wXgMbRr8v1TZ5mX6xneyJ2Vmd22RN
transaction
667ac55b54482f00ab9fdbb0e8b4ffa332937d0f604a765624d7126c89299c0b
spent
true